    Default Tank skin scuffing skylight.

    I got 100hrs on the cub now and noticed the tank skin digging into the skylight. The two surface would be moving against one an other. I added a rubber "U" to the skin edge. This should stop the wear. Just figured I would post if others wanted to do it before they finish building.
